ACER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

29 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Acer Therapeutics Inc (ACER)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$92.3M — up 493% from $15.6M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 16 funds opened new ACER positions and 4 closed out — a net gain of 12 holders — while 9 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vivo Capital, opening a new position worth an estimated $15.2M. The largest seller was Alyeska Investment Group,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.64M sold.
